Approximate Value

Hey, I'm considering selling my truck. It's a 77 f150 4X4 automatic, regular cab. 351m. It's all stock really no mods. It's not been restored or anything like that. It has dings and dents and some rust in places. Nothing too terrible. It does run and drive but it needs work like they all do. What do these trucks go for? I live in the southeast. I know there is probably a huge range of prices of these trucks, I'm just trying to get an idea

Well, I live in the southwest, and they bring from $800 to $2500 for a fixer upper. 4x4 generally in the $1500-2000 range, sometimes less, I like to give around $1000 for one I can drive home, sometimes they come in less, sometimes more. Good luck. If it is not leaking oil everywhere, clean and sound, starts, runs, drives, shifts, stops, steers and the lights, wipers, turn signals, mirrors, and all are functional, it might bring $2000.

I just bought a 78 f250 snow fighter 4x4 cab and chassis drove it home, needs tires, $1000. Another one sold within the last year "daily driver but ugly" for $450, f150 4x4. Another f150 xlt ac cruise truck, paid $1400 and drove it 200+miles home, everything is sound and good shape, 2wd. there is a 78 f250 for $3000 with a 460, 4 spd, 4x4, needs a lot of work, but a nice truck for frame and sheet metal, asking $3000. Been for sale for a long time. Nice ones are bringing nice price tags, but not just flying off the shelf by any means, if you have $6000-$10000 to spare, thereis usually a nicely redone dent for sale locally. There is a 79 f350 4x4 for $1700 here, been for sale for about 3 years, I drove it. Runs good, drives fine, wiring is terrible and a lot of worn parts, like all mounts, engine, trans, t-case, bushings, tie rods, Just basically a worn out truck.

I agree with not selling it. I was watching a really nice 350 Camper Special on eBay today that was 4500. I was going to call a local couple that was interested in buying mine to get the funds for the eBay truck. Too late, it sold for 4000. My point is these trucks are still available at decent prices unless you want a total frame off restoration. I will never get the money that is in mine with an E4OD swap but I want an F350 CS so I'll take the loss.
